TL;DR

GeoPark Argentina gets AA+ rating, cleared to issue up to $500M in debt.

AI Summary

GeoPark Argentina, a subsidiary of GeoPark Limited, announced on October 22, 2024, that it has received an "AA+(arg)" credit rating from a local rating agency. This rating allows GeoPark Argentina to issue up to $500 million in debt securities, subject to regulatory approval from the Argentine Securities Commission.
